Space Technology tools are AI-powered solutions designed to advance space exploration, satellite operations, and celestial research. These tools leverage machine learning, computer vision, and autonomous systems to process vast datasets, automate complex tasks, and enhance decision-making in extreme environments. They are crucial for improving mission safety, optimizing resource utilization, and accelerating scientific discovery across the aerospace industry.
Core Features
- Autonomous Navigation: AI-driven systems for precise spacecraft guidance, trajectory correction, and hazard avoidance in deep space.
- Satellite Data Analysis: Machine learning algorithms to process and interpret Earth observation data, planetary imagery, and astronomical observations.
- Mission Planning & Optimization: AI for complex mission scheduling, resource allocation, and real-time adaptation to unforeseen challenges.
- Robotics for Space Exploration: AI-powered robots enabling autonomous surface exploration, maintenance, and construction in extraterrestrial environments.
- Space Debris Tracking & Mitigation: AI models to monitor, predict, and manage orbital debris, enhancing satellite safety and mission longevity.

How to Choose
When selecting Space Technology AI tools, consider the specific mission requirements, such as real-time processing capabilities for autonomous operations or the scale of data analysis needed for scientific research. Evaluate integration compatibility with existing ground control systems and spacecraft hardware. Assess the tool's compliance with aerospace safety standards and its scalability to support future mission expansions. Finally, review the vendor's expertise and track record in the highly specialized space industry.
